How to stream the 2023 British Grand Prix on F1 TV Pro

Formula 1 moves on to Silverstone for the British Grand Prix this weekend – and here is how you can watch all the action unfold from the venue on F1 TV.
Red Bull arrive as the team in form, having won every race so far this season, but the likes of Mercedes, Aston Martin and Ferrari will all be pushing to change that at one of the most historic venues on the calendar.
NEED TO KNOW: The most important facts, stats and trivia ahead of the 2023 British Grand Prix
You can enjoy the coverage from every session live on F1 TV Pro, where we bring you closer to the action via exclusive features like onboard cameras on all 20 of the drivers’ cars, and access to both our Pre-Race and Post-Race Shows.
F1 TV Pro can also be streamed easily via Apple TV, Chromecast Generation 2 and above, Android TV, Google TV, Amazon Fire TV, and Roku. F1 TV Pro is free of ad breaks and available with commentary in six languages.
